Bzy Burgers is a Minnesota-based burger company built by artists, for artists, and supported by community.
What started as an idea funded through the work of dancer and choreographer Colin “BzyChln” Edwards and Meridian Movement Co. has grown into something bigger than food.
Bzy Burgers was created to build sustainable opportunities for artists while serving high-quality smash burgers rooted in local partnership and intention.
Our burgers are made using a custom beef blend that combines Wagyu with locally raised, grass-fed beef sourced from a Black-owned Minnesota farm focused on pasture-raised practices. Supporting local matters to us. Supporting people matters even more.
Bzy Burgers directly sponsors Meridian Movement Co., a Black male dance company focused on redefining masculinity through movement, emotional honesty, and community-centered performance work. The company uses dance as a tool for storytelling, healing, and cultural reflection.
Our ecosystem is built differently.
Many of our employees are dancers and artists connected to the company. Bzy Burgers helps create additional income opportunities so artists can sustain themselves beyond performances and short-term gigs. In return, the artists help shape the culture, energy, and future of the business.
We also believe ownership should be shared. Members of the team are able to earn percentages of the company, allowing quarterly profits to cycle back into the people helping build it. The goal is long-term sustainability, not just for the business, but for the artists, dancers, and creative community around it.
